Abstract
Historic gardens recognized as a cultural heritage are a monument’s, unlike any other. Parks, gardens and other forms of designed greenery are true living heritage. What it’s necessarily for the composition of historic gardens, it’s their natural change with the seasons as philosophical cycles of dying and being reborn again. Historic gardens often create a space in composition with a historical building as a castle, palace or other kind of historic mansion. This kind of composition makes a natural frame’s for the beauty and monumental of the historic residences.
